Job Description
As an LPN, your scope of responsibilities will include but is not limited to:
- Successfully developing and implementing a health care program to evaluate Villager’s level of independence and need for supportive services.Determining the needs of especially frail or ill Villagers and helping to establish linkage with supportive services. Leading the discharge planning process when Villagers can no longer live safely in a cottage/apartment. Facilitating communication between members of an interdisciplinary team when considering Villagers’ care plans.
- Evaluating villagers’ needs and providing care as needed to ensure the health, welfare and safety of the Villagers. Responding to emergencies and evaluating needs, providing nursing care as needed. Collaborating with physician and/or RN as needed. Assuring that Villager’s rights are protected by the Resident’s Bill of Rights. Completing required documentation and record keeping as required.
- Reviewing pre-admission and completing new admission evaluations per Village Health Services standards for admission. Collaborating with Villagers, team members and outside agencies to identify, establish and arrange for appropriate services. Conducting new Villager orientation on health and medical services as well as safety and well-being.
- Coordinating the provision of available health care services to help assure the health, welfare and safety of the Villagers. Referring Villagers to physicians or appropriate agency as medically appropriate. Planning and evaluating the Villager’s need for nursing or Village Health Navigator regarding his/her socialization.
- Must be licensed as a practical nurse in the State of Pennsylvania.
- Post licensure experience preferred but not required.
- Must demonstrate CPR competencies.
- Evidence of continuing education in line with community, state and federal regulations.
- Must possess quality mindedness, critical thinking, initiative in leadership responsibilities, interpersonal sensitivity and communication skills.
